数据库建设流程
一、需求分析阶段
1.1 确定业务需求
1.2 初步确定数据库规模和结构
1.3 确定数据的来源和去向
1.4 初步确定数据库的性能要求
二、概念设计阶段
2.1 确定实体和关系
2.2 绘制实体关系图(ER图)
2.3 确定数据类型和属性
三、逻辑设计阶段
3.1 根据概念设计细化数据模型
3.2 设计数据表结构,确定主键和外键约束关系
3.3 设计视图和索引
四、物理设计阶段
4.1 选择合适的数据库管理系统(DBMS)
4.2 设计物理存储结构,包括表空间、文件组等
4.3 分配存储空间,设置存储参数
五、实施阶段
5.1 创建数据库对象,包括表、视图、索引等
5.2 导入数据或手动录入数据
5.3 进行性能测试,调整参数优化性能
六、运维阶段
6.1 定期备份数据库并测试恢复功能
6.2 监控数据库运行状态,及时处理故障和异常情况
6.3 定期进行数据库维护工作,如清理日志文件等
七、安全管理阶段
7.1 设计用户权限和角
7.2 分配用户权限和角
7.3 定期审计数据库安全,发现并处理安全漏洞
八、数据迁移阶段
8.1 数据库升级或迁移前的准备工作
8.2 进行数据备份和恢复测试
8.3 进行数据库升级或迁移
九、结束阶段
9.1 完成数据库建设任务,提交相关文档和报告
9.2 进行验收和评估工作,收集用户反馈意见并进行总结
十、总结与反思阶段
sql数据库备份文件10.1 总结项目经验,提出改进意见和建议
10.2 归档相关文档和资料,做好后续维护工作的准备。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论